Some women will just not be comfortable with the idea of not wearing makeup at their wedding, and there are some things to be said in support of wearing makeup. You will truly have a fresh face all day. You can sweat or cry all you want and your mascara will not run. Think about if you’re getting married in the summer what if it’s super hot and you get sweaty and your makeup starts to run? Without makeup, none of this is a concern. It can cake and feel heavy and just feel uncomfortable at times. I know sometimes I get tired of wearing makeup as it gets drier and drier throughout the day. The best part is that you don’t have to put on any makeup to do it, just bring the face you were born with!Ĭomfort is also a huge benefit of going makeup-free on your wedding day. Some tools and products can do more harm than good if they damage the skin. While reviews can go a long way toward helping you make the best choice, checking for expert opinions is a good idea when it comes to skincare products. If you keep seeing specific issues pop up or are pleased to see similar positive outcomes from real people, these reviews can help inform you. Check for recurring themes, both positive and negative, while you scour reviews. Reviews can tell you a lot about a product.
